Output dda20a399862b95abb8b105bd18a60a2f80c583fa6e889ac66888f80ef812b5b:1

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ae3ef4801c0c4790a99d32ab6865d18d660a679 OP_EQUAL
address
3CtoR8KxsKZsqB8H5ej5zPqTaLK7ijYc4S
transaction
dda20a399862b95abb8b105bd18a60a2f80c583fa6e889ac66888f80ef812b5b
spent
true